Custom Aspartic Acid The Versatile Amino Acid


Amino acids are the building blocks of proteins, crucial for the body’s growth, repair, and overall functioning. Among the 20 standard amino acids, aspartic acid stands out for its versatility and significant roles in various biological processes. Aspartic acid, categorized as a non-essential amino acid, can be synthesized by the human body and is obtained through dietary sources. However, the advent of custom amino acids, including specialized forms of aspartic acid, has opened up new avenues for research and application.


Custom Aspartic Acid The Versatile Amino Acid


The nutritional sources of aspartic acid are abundant. Foods rich in this amino acid include meat, poultry, fish, eggs, dairy products, nuts, seeds, and legumes.
